Data Engineer in Learning Analytics: Essential Skills, Tools, and Career Insights

by | Aug 23, 2025 | Blog


Data Engineer in ⁤Learning Analytics: Essential Skills, Tools, and career Insights

As education ⁤technology continues to transform learning environments at universities,⁤ colleges, and schools, the role of the​ Data​ Engineer in Learning Analytics has emerged as a cornerstone​ in driving data-driven decision-making and personalized education. Passionate about shaping how teaching and learning evolve? Interested in leveraging your technical skills to make a meaningful impact in academia? this ⁢comprehensive guide is designed to arm job⁢ seekers⁣ with the essential data needed to⁣ pursue a rewarding career as a Data Engineer in Learning Analytics within the education sector.

Understanding the Role of a Data Engineer in Learning⁤ Analytics

A Data Engineer in learning Analytics designs, builds, and manages⁤ robust data infrastructure to support‍ analysis of student engagement, performance, and outcomes. Working closely with data scientists, instructional technologists, and educational researchers,​ these professionals ensure that vast amounts of learning data ⁣are efficiently collected, processed, and stored to reveal actionable insights and trends.

  • Purpose: Empower educators and administrators to make evidence-based decisions.
  • Scope: Integrate data from learning management systems (LMS), student information systems (SIS), digital content platforms, ​and classroom technologies.
  • Impact: Improve teaching strategies,optimize curriculum design,and personalize learning experiences.

Essential‌ Skills for Data Engineer in Learning Analytics

To excel as a data ​Engineer ‌in the education technology sector, you’ll need a mix of technical expertise, analytical acumen, and a ‍strong grasp of educational dynamics.

1. Foundational Technical Skills

  • programming Languages: proficiency in python, SQL, R, or Java for manipulating and analyzing data.
  • Database Management: Expertise in relational (MySQL, PostgreSQL) and NoSQL databases (MongoDB, Cassandra).
  • Data Modeling: Ability to design scalable data architectures⁤ suited for education-specific requirements.
  • ETL Processes: Knowledge of Extract,Transform,Load (ETL)‌ frameworks to ‌integrate multi-source ⁣educational data.
  • Cloud Computing: Familiarity with cloud platforms like AWS, Google Cloud, or Azure for data‍ storage and processing.

2. Analytical and Data Visualization Skills

  • Data Warehousing: Building centralized data repositories‌ for learning analytics.
  • Visualization Tools: Experience ⁣with dashboards and reporting tools such as Tableau, Power BI, or Looker.
  • Statistical Analysis: Understanding statistical methodologies relevant to education analytics.

3.‍ Education ‌Sector-Specific Knowledge

  • Learning⁢ Management Systems: Experience integrating and extracting ‌data from platforms like‌ Canvas, Moodle, or Blackboard.
  • Education⁣ Data standards: Familiarity with standards such as IMS Global, xAPI, and SCORM.
  • Compliance and Privacy: Knowledge of FERPA, GDPR, and best practices for handling sensitive educational data.

4. Soft Skills and Collaboration

  • Problem-Solving: Ability to troubleshoot data issues and optimize pipelines.
  • Communication: Translate technical data insights into actionable strategies for faculty and administrators.
  • Collaboration: Work effectively with multidisciplinary teams, including educators, data scientists, ⁤IT staff, and‌ policy-makers.

Key Tools for Data Engineers in Learning Analytics

Mastering modern data engineering tools is crucial to succeed in learning analytics. Here’s a rundown of essential technologies:

  • Data Pipeline Tools: Apache Airflow, Talend, NiFi, and Informatica for managing data workflows.
  • Big Data ‍Technologies: Hadoop, Spark,⁤ or Kafka for ‍scaling data operations in large districts‌ or university systems.
  • Cloud Data⁣ Services: AWS Redshift, Google ‍BigQuery, Azure synapse ⁢for storing and querying ‌educational datasets.
  • APIs & Integration: RESTful APIs and custom connectors to consolidate data from disparate education platforms.
  • Version Control ‍& Collaboration: ‌Git and Github/Gitlab for code management and ‍collaborative growth.
  • Security Tools: Encryption utilities and access controls to safeguard student data and institutional information.

Typical Career Pathways and Job Prospects

The demand‍ for Data⁢ Engineers specializing in learning analytics has‌ been steadily rising within academia and ⁤institutional EdTech companies. here’s how your career may progress:

  • Entry-Level Roles: Junior Data Engineer, Data Analyst, Learning Analytics Developer.
  • mid-Level Positions: ​ data ⁢Platform engineer, Education Data Integration Specialist, learning Analytics Engineer.
  • Senior opportunities: Lead Data Engineer, Learning Analytics Architect, Director of Learning Analytics.

industries Hiring:

  • Universities, colleges, and K-12 schools
  • EdTech solution providers
  • Educational non-profits and government ‌agencies
  • Online learning platforms ‍and MOOCs

Salary Range: According to recent surveys, Data Engineers in education technology can expect starting salaries from $70,000 to $120,000 (USD), with senior and specialized roles exceeding $150,000, varying by region and institution size.

Benefits of Being a Data Engineer in​ Learning Analytics

Choosing a Data Engineer career path in learning analytics offers unique professional and personal rewards:

  • Direct⁣ Impact on Teaching and learning: ‌ Your work translates ⁤into measurable improvements in student⁣ engagement and outcomes.
  • Exposure to Cutting-Edge Technology: Stay at the forefront of data engineering and educational AI advancements.
  • Interdisciplinary​ Collaboration: Connect with educators, technologists, and researchers in dynamic, forward-thinking environments.
  • Stable and Growing Job Market: The shift towards data-driven education ensures continuous ⁣demand for skilled professionals.
  • Opportunities for Professional Growth: ‍Advance into leadership roles, specializing in educational data strategy and analytics architecture.

Practical Tips for Aspiring Data Engineers in ‍Education Technology

If you’re ready to pursue a role ⁢in learning analytics within academia, consider these actionable strategies for maximizing your chances of success:

1. Upskill Continuously

  • Take online courses in data engineering, cloud technology, and data visualization.
  • Specialize in ⁣education-focused data‍ standards and platforms, such as xAPI and learning management systems integration.

2. Build a portfolio

  • Demonstrate your skills with practical projects—such as building dashboards or integrating LMS data pipelines.
  • Publish case ‌studies or blog posts showcasing​ how your data engineering solutions solved real-world education challenges.

3. Network with Professionals

  • Join education technology forums, local meetups, or institutional workshops to connect with peers in learning⁤ analytics.
  • Seek mentorship from experienced data engineers or attend industry conferences focused on ⁤EdTech and data science.

4.‍ Understand the academic Culture

  • familiarize yourself with the mission,‌ values, and challenges unique to universities, colleges, and schools.
  • Develop empathy for educators’ needs and constraints in implementing data-driven solutions.

5. Stay ⁣Up-To-Date with Regulations

  • Monitor evolving privacy laws and ethics in education data usage.
  • ensure compliance with institutional, state, and international ⁢guidelines when ⁤designing data architectures.

conclusion: Your Future⁢ as a Data Engineer in Learning Analytics

Pursuing ‌a career as a Data Engineer in Learning Analytics offers the chance to be at ​the ​cutting edge of educational change,⁢ harnessing technology to illuminate pathways to student success.With the ⁢right blend of⁢ technical aptitude, sector ⁤knowledge, and passion for meaningful impact, you’ll be well-positioned to ‌build a career in the vibrant ⁣world of education ‍technology. Whether you are just starting or‌ seeking to ⁣advance your expertise, leveraging essential skills, mastering vital tools, and staying attuned to academic‍ trends will ensure your continued⁤ growth and fulfillment in this dynamic field.

Ready to contribute to more effective, data-driven educational environments? Start honing⁤ your skills today,⁤ embrace collaborative innovation, and take your place among the next generation of⁣ transformative⁤ Data engineers in Learning Analytics.